| has gloss | eng: TommyGun is a retro development toolkit. It is an integrated development environment (IDE) made for creating games and other software for old 8-bit computers. Because it is a modular and open-ended application it can support any type of computer, but is intended for 8 and 16 bit computers. It has built-in editors for graphics, tile maps and code, although as of writing it is limited to using assembler. The machines supported are * ZX Spectrum 16K, 48K, +, 128K, +2, +2e, +3. * Amstrad CPC 464, 664 and 6128 * Sam Coupé * Commodore 64 (hi-res mode only) * Vic-20 (Hi-res and Multi-colour) * Jupiter Ace (limited support for 64x48 mode) * Jupiter Ace 4000 (full support for 256x192 mode graphics) |
